Yates Township, Michigan

Communities in the township have included Idlewild, which still exists, and Nirvana, an early lumbering center that has entirely disappeared.

As of the census[1] of 2000, there were 714 people, 308 households, and 186 families residing in the township.

There were 1,256 housing units at an average density of 35.5 per square mile (13.7/km2).

There were 308 households, out of which 24.7%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 40.9% were married couples living together, 15.9% had a female householder with no husband present, and 39.3% were non-families.

31.8% of all households were made up of individuals, and 15.3%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older.
